All Things Butter debuts Chocolate Butter exclusively at Waitrose

All Things Butter has launched the industry’s first and only chocolate butter, expanding on its sweet range following the successful launch of its Cinnamon Bun flavour in May this year, which delivered strong sales within the first 12 weeks.
The All Things Butter Chocolate launch forms part of the homegrown British butter brand’s mission to expand the category with exciting and chef-crafted flavours that create more occasions for butter use in kitchens across the UK. In addition to its two delicious sweet variants, All Things Butter’s range includes classic butters Salted and Unsalted, as well as its favoured Chilli and Garlic & Herb products.
Developed by All Things Butter’s Somerset farm, Brue Valley, along with Great British Bake Off star and equity partner, Ruby Bhogal, this irresistible new flavour masterfully blends rich, velvety chocolate with 100% British cream that’s been twice-churned for extra flavour and creaminess.
The result is a more grown-up take on a classic chocolate spread, and a versatile, convenient ingredient that’s full of flavour for cooking and baking at home.
Toby Hopkinson, co-founder of All Things Butter, said “We’re so proud of our new Chocolate butter innovation, and can’t wait for it to hit the shelves. Flavoured butter is becoming increasingly popular, largely thanks to brands like ours that are changing the way butter is perceived. Butter is no longer an occasional purchase to simply spread onto toast at breakfast; it’s fast becoming a staple ingredient for dishes prepared across all meal times, and the snacks in between, to elevate and add new twists to tried and tested recipes. Our Chocolate butter is luxurious and, with only 17.5g of sugar per pack, it is sure to be a big hit with our growing community and create more flavoured butter fans.”
Ruby Bhogal, Great British Bake Off star and equity partner, said: “This was a really enjoyable product to create with the All Things Butter farm and team… for obvious reasons! When we came up with the idea for a chocolate flavoured butter I thought ‘I can’t believe this doesn’t exist yet’. As a baker I use butter all day long, and having chocolate butter just makes sense.
“It’s super delicious, and of course is ideal for slathering over toast, crumpets or waffles, but what’s most exciting is that it takes the hard work out of baking for people who aren’t pro bakers. It is extremely versatile; add it to batter to make pancakes or croissants with a deep chocolate flavour throughout, use it to create a chocolate crumble or blend it with icing sugar to make a decadent cake frosting. I’ve been experimenting with it to cook seasonal fruit, stirred into porridge or topped onto yoghurt. I can see this being a go-to in many bakers’ ingredients lists because of all the creative possibilities”.
The new All Things Butter Chocolate is rolling out in a 125g format on 9th October, initially exclusively in Waitrose and available from Ocado and additional retailers from November, RRP £2.95.
Carly Stage, Waitrose buyer for cheese, butter, spreads & fats, said: “We are so excited to be launching an exclusive Chocolate Butter at Waitrose with All Things Butter on 9th October. Creamy, indulgent and the perfect addition to a weekend brunch, Chocolate Butter tastes incredible spread on a croissant, a piece of toast, or even on a slice of cake! We’re seeing huge demand for flavoured butter with our food loving customers at the moment and this product takes butter to the next level!”
